Transaction 41f766954c7a26f8a076ad722d236ea13f3ec49a721f88f2377a9f77213e1ecc

2 Input
1 Outputs
  • 41f766954c7a26f8a076ad722d236ea13f3ec49a721f88f2377a9f77213e1ecc:0
  • value  4377638
    address  3Lshy2wJdVrLb7ehZ6Xm4mc7GbYVR3smhN